Monday, October 21, 2002
So, with the War on Terror, the assault on civil liberties, installation of a friendly regime in place of the Taliban, with all the flag-waving and chest-pounding that's gone on, "They're [still] coming after us?" Gee, that's disappointing. After all the trouble we went to to pretend that the causes of terrorism weren't important, that we'd be better off attacking the symptoms (or, failing that, things that somewhat resemble symptoms), we've got more attacks to look forward to. Translation: America doesn’t have the resources to take on the threats it’s hearing about, much less the ones it doesn’t yet know about. And that doesn’t include invading Iraq—which will require another level of attention, money and personnel. The CIA is already “stressed out,” says one agency officer. It’s not just a question of whether the United States may be biting off more than it can chew by taking on Iraq, says this source: “The fact is, we haven’t been able to chew what’s in our mouth for 10 years.” So, instead of getting the Israelis and Palestinians to the bargaining table, instead of removing our troops from Saudi Arabia, instead of rethinking our unilateralist policies and actually listening to what other countries have to say, we'll just buckle down and muddle our way through endless terrorism and endless war, for which we're woefully underprepared. Sounds about right. |
